The Royal Castle of Blois is a historic monument located in Blois in Loir-et-Cher. The site hosts several museum spaces: the castle itself with its collections, the Museum of Fine Arts, and the House of Magic which occupies a building facing the castle. The castle is characterized by its evolving architecture and its impressive interior courtyard, enhanced by a regularly scheduled sound and light show. The visits offered include classic tours, themed guided tours, immersive games and digital experiences. The establishment also welcomes groups, school classes and tourists, with varied visiting and entertainment options throughout the year.

The House of Magic Robert-Houdin is a museum located in Blois, in Loir-et-Cher, installed at 1, Place du château. It is dedicated to the history and practice of magic. The museum offers thematic exhibition spaces, including the Magicians' Salon and the Magic Attic, as well as a Grand Theater where magic performances are regularly programmed. A notable attraction of the site is the presentation of mechanical dragons, visible several times a day. The museum also welcomes school groups and offers a structured educational program.

The Picassiette House is a raw art museum located in Chartres, in Eure-et-Loir. This residence, created by Raymond Isidore known as Picassiette, constitutes a hybrid architectural work between naive architecture and raw art, labeled as twentieth-century heritage. The interior and exterior of the house, including the garden, are entirely covered with elaborate mosaics from floor to ceiling. The place offers access to its creator's artistic and spiritual universe, revealing his singular approach to the arrangement and decoration of domestic space. The Picassiette House functions as a museum open to visitors, allowing an immersion in this original artistic creation.

The Matra Automobiles Space Museum, located in Romorantin-Lanthenay in Loir-et-Cher, is dedicated to the history and challenges of the automobile. The museum offers temporary exhibitions exploring different periods and automotive traditions, enriched with iconic vehicles, photographs and miniatures. In 2026, an exhibition titled "Deutsche Qualität" highlights more than a century of German automotive expertise, from popular cars to exceptional sports vehicles, emphasizing the evolution of techniques, design and uses. The museum's layout combines historical, aesthetic and technical approaches, making the content accessible to all audiences. The museum thus combines industrial history, technical culture and a heritage perspective on mobility.

The Maurice Dufresne Museum, located at the Moulin de Marnay in Azay-le-Rideau in Indre-et-Loire, is a museum dedicated to retro-mechanical heritage covering the period from 1850 to 1950. The collection brings together more than 3,000 pieces including antique vehicles, aircraft, agricultural and military machinery, as well as unusual objects and vintage period posters. Many pieces are unique in the world. The site spans more than six hectares on the banks of the Indre, in the Centre-Val de Loire region. The visit, lasting approximately three hours, is suitable for visitors of all ages. An on-site restaurant offers cuisine based on local products.
